The Strategic Sourcing Manager will be responsible for all aspects of sourcing strategy for the commodities under his / her leadership including make vs buy decisions, source selection, supplier designations (exit, grow, sustain, etc.) and long-term agreement negotiations. The Strategic Sourcing Manager will be part of a team that develops and executes a “one company” (P&W, P&WC, Collins & Raytheon) sourcing strategy in consultation with his / her supply chain counterparts in the commodity considering delivery, cost and quality objectives. The Candidate must demonstrate an advanced understanding of Pratt & Whitney's supply chain strategy and plays a key role in interfacing with the Supply Chain Procurement Execution groups as well as Raytheon internal and external customers. This person possesses the appropriate skills to develop and foster positive working relationships while maintaining customer and organizational priorities. This is a full-time position from Monday to Friday with flexible hours, based in Longueuil, and performed exclusively on-site.
